Meeting notes — transport briefing, 14 May

Discussed the crate of survey instruments bound for the Pellham ridge site. Theodolites calibrated Tuesday; crate sealed and weatherproofed. Coordinator to schedule a morning run to avoid the gravel road after rain. Driver carries the calibration certificates, not the site office. Hand-over instruction for the courier follows below.

handover note for yawig-tagug: the ralael eliion courier leaves the ulaax frair olidor ledger at gate 3456 under passcode 367212

## Ticket: Sig check failing on bulk edits

Bulk edits in the Pantry admin table started bouncing yesterday—every multi-row update trips the payload signature check, while single-row edits sail through. Looks like the bulk path serializes rows in map order, so the signed digest doesn't match what the verifier recomputes. Single edits dodge this because there's nothing to reorder. We patched the serializer to sort keys, but verification still needs the current key to confirm the fix. For reference, the key in use is below.

deploy key for fafof-yaguf: bky4_zHj6

Meeting notes, 14th — spare parts for the Harrow Ridge relay site. Confirmed: two replacement actuators and the gasket kit are boxed and labelled in the front office. Office manager to verify the packing list against the maintenance request before release. Transport via Bluepine Couriers, morning slot. The hand-over must follow the instruction given below:

drop instructions, bahif-bahip: the norax feniel courier leaves the drumir kaseth rusir ledger at gate 1983 under passcode 849948

## Building Access — Spares Room (Hullbrook Annex)

Contractors: the spare hardware room is down the east corridor on the ground floor, third door on the left. Sign in at the front desk first and grab a visitor lanyard. Anything you take out, jot it in the blue logbook — yes, even the little stuff. The door self-locks, so don't wedge it. To get in, punch in the code below.

staff pass of hagug-taguf = bdg-HJ-9